Why Soffit Lighting Matters for Your Deck

Soffit lighting, installed under the eaves or overhangs of your deck’s roof, creates a soft, downward glow that enhances ambiance and safety. Unlike harsh floodlights, soffit lights blend seamlessly into your deck’s design, highlighting its features without overpowering the space. For homeowners who value both style and practicality, this lighting solution is a game-changer.

Here’s what soffit lighting brings to your deck:

  • Ambiance: Sets a cozy, welcoming mood for barbecues or late-night chats.
  • Safety: Illuminates steps and edges to prevent trips or falls.
  • Aesthetics: Accentuates your deck’s architecture, making it a focal point.
  • Versatility: Works for small, intimate decks or sprawling outdoor setups.

1. LED Recessed Lighting

Recessed lights, also called can lights, are small, circular fixtures installed flush with the soffit. They’re a favorite for their sleek look and even light distribution.

Why Choose LED Recessed Lighting?

  • Energy Efficiency: LEDs use up to 80% less energy than traditional bulbs, saving you money on electric bills, as noted in LED lighting technology research.
  • Longevity: With a lifespan of 50,000+ hours, these lights last for years.
  • Customizable: Available in warm (2700K) or cool (5000K) tones to match your deck’s vibe.
  • Low Maintenance: Once installed, they require minimal upkeep.

Best For: Homeowners who want a modern, minimalist look. Perfect for decks with clean lines or contemporary designs.

2. LED Strip Lighting

LED strip lights are flexible, adhesive-backed strips that can be cut to fit any soffit length. They’re ideal for adding a continuous line of light along your deck’s perimeter.

Why Choose LED Strip Lighting?

  • Flexibility: Easily conforms to curved or irregular soffit shapes, as explored in DIY deck lighting hacks.
  • Vibrant Glow: Provides uniform lighting without hot spots or shadows.
  • Color Options: Some TruScapes strips offer RGB settings for fun, customizable hues.
  • Easy Installation: Peel-and-stick design simplifies setup for DIY enthusiasts.

Best For: Decks with unique shapes or homeowners who love creative lighting effects.

3. Puck Lights

Puck lights are small, disc-shaped fixtures that deliver focused beams of light. They’re great for highlighting specific areas, like a built-in bench or grilling station.

Why Choose Puck Lights?

  • Targeted Illumination: Perfect for accentuating deck features or task areas.
  • Compact Design: Their small size makes them nearly invisible when off.
  • Versatile Placement: Can be spaced closely for dramatic effects or farther apart for subtle lighting.
  • Durable: TruScapes’ puck lights are built to resist UV rays and harsh weather.

Best For: Homeowners who want to spotlight key deck elements without overwhelming the space.

4. Directional Spotlights

Directional spotlights are adjustable fixtures that let you aim light exactly where you need it, like onto a fire pit or garden feature visible from the deck.

Why Choose Directional Spotlights?

  • Precision: Adjustable heads allow you to focus light on specific areas.
  • Bold Effect: Creates striking contrasts for a dramatic nighttime look.
  • Weatherproof: TruScapes’ spotlights are designed for year-round outdoor use.
  • Versatile: Works as both task and accent lighting.

Best For: Larger decks with multiple zones, like dining and lounging areas.

How to Choose the Right Soffit Lighting for Your Deck

With so many options, picking the perfect soffit lighting can feel overwhelming. Here are key factors to consider, inspired by TruScapes’ expertise in outdoor lighting research:

  • Deck Size and Layout: Larger decks may need a mix of recessed and directional lights, while smaller decks shine with strips or puck lights.
  • Aesthetic Goals: Want a sleek, modern vibe? Go for recessed lights. Craving creativity? Try LED strips with color-changing features.
  • Functionality: If safety is a priority, ensure even lighting across steps and edges. For entertaining, prioritize ambiance with dimmable options.
  • Budget: LED strips are the most budget-friendly, while spotlights and recessed lights require a higher upfront investment.
  • Climate: In humid or coastal U.S. regions, choose TruScapes’ weatherproof fixtures to prevent corrosion.

FAQs About Soffit Lighting for Decks

How much does soffit lighting cost?
Costs depend on the fixture type and deck size. LED strips are the most affordable, starting at $50–$100 for a small deck. Recessed or spotlight systems may range from $200–$500. TruScapes offers free consultations to estimate your project.

Can I install soffit lighting myself?
Yes, especially with LED strips or puck lights, which are DIY-friendly. For recessed or directional lights, professional installation ensures safety and precision. TruScapes provides detailed guides and support for both DIY and pro installations.

What’s the best color temperature?
Warm white (2700K–3000K) creates a cozy, inviting feel, ideal for entertaining. Cool white (4000K–5000K) is better for task areas like grilling stations. TruScapes’ fixtures offer both options.

How do I maintain soffit lighting?
LED-based soffit lights require little maintenance. Clean fixtures annually with a damp cloth to remove dust or debris. TruScapes’ durable designs resist fading and corrosion, even in harsh U.S. climates.

Installation Tips for Stunning Soffit Lighting

Ready to light up your deck? Follow these expert tips from TruScapes to ensure a flawless setup:

  • Plan Your Layout: Sketch your deck and mark where lights will go. Aim for even spacing to avoid dark spots.
  • Use Low-Voltage Systems: TruScapes’ low-voltage transformers reduce energy use and simplify installation.
  • Test Before Finalizing: Temporarily install lights to check brightness and placement before drilling or taping.
  • Hire a Pro for Complex Setups: For recessed or directional lights, a licensed electrician ensures code compliance.
  • Add a Dimmer: Dimmable controls let you tweak the mood for any occasion, from romantic dinners to lively game nights.
